My '75 F250 Camper Special has super easy power steering, but too easy for my liking. I could easily drive with my little finger but I find it somewhat disconcerting so was wondering if there's some way to stiffen it up or is that just the way it is?
You could get a power steering pump that puts out a little less pressure but I really wouldn't know where to tell you to start. I had a pump fail on a 72 F-100 and used a pump I had laying around from a 66 T-bird and it seemed to "tighten" up the steering feel a bit. It seems to put out less pressure than the stock truck pump. You could try one of those.
Thanks for the suggestion. I'd considered trying to do something similar like changing pulleys to see if I could drop the pressure. I guess as an option I could put huge tires on it, that seems to slow it down.
You can try a heavy duty steering stabilizer shock, which will add some resistance that the power steering will have to overcome. I notice my steering isn't quite as easy as it was before the stabilizer.
I have 36" tires and dual steering stabilizers and mine turns easy only one finger but there is no play it turns however little I turn the wheel I think thats just the way these trucks are.
does it have the all metal ford pump with teh skinny filler neck, the one witht he plastic tank and big filler neck, or the saginaw?
my 76 f-100 2wd was the same way...only way i could think of to give it some resistance is wider tires, steering stabilizer, smaller pulley or restrict the flow in the high pressure line somehow
